TOPEKA, Kan. (KSNT) - Kansas Governor Laura Kelly is issuing a state of disaster emergency due to the threat posed by upcoming severe weather, including hail and tornadoes. The Adjutant General's Department of Kansas announced in a press release that Kelly is giving the declaration in response to the threat of severe weather from Friday, April 26, through to Sunday, April 28. This declaration will activate the Kansas Response Plan to help mobilize state resources to help communities in need. TOPEKA, Kan. (AP) — A proposed ban in Kansas on gender-affirming care for minors also would bar state employees from promoting it — or even children's social transitioning. Teachers and social workers who support LGBTQ+ rights worry about whether they will be disciplined or fired for helping kids who are exploring their gender identities. Democratic Gov. Laura Kelly vetoed the proposed ban, and top Republicans anticipated Friday that the GOP-controlled Legislature will attempt to override her action before lawmakers adjourn for the year Tuesday. INDEPENDENCE, Kan. (KSNW) -- 2 women led law enforcement from 4 counties on a chase in a stolen box truck Wednesday. It began when the Montgomery County Sheriff's Office received a report of a Penske box truck being stolen from a convenience store at 10th and Main Street in Independence. Deputies caught up to the truck heading east on US 160 near the US 169 Junction. The driver refused to stop, and the truck exited onto northbound US 169. WICHITA, Kan. KSNW) -- McConnell Air Force Base says they are relocating aircraft again ahead of this weekend's expected severe weather. It's the second time this month the planes have been sent off base and out of the region to avoid potential severe weather. The base’s KC-135R Stratotanker and KC-46A Pegasus aircraft, flown by the 22nd and 931st Air Refueling Wings, began leaving Friday, with more aircraft leaving Saturday.
